you cannot "distribute" the exponent across the sum and get x^2 + y^2. Recall that an exponent means the number of bases multiplied together. (x + y)^2 means (x + y)(x + y), which gives x^2 + 2xy + y^2 I have a buzzer in my classroom and every time a student does x^2 + y^2 they get it. |
